Transaction 8db36bf75d2c83a5031a224722f7aa91379e266ecaf1684595d3b8afe7aeda71
1 Input
1 Output
-
8db36bf75d2c83a5031a224722f7aa91379e266ecaf1684595d3b8afe7aeda71:0
- value
- 24094249
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6d166bb3860eeaee1e68326cadd301de22981cca OP_EQUAL
- address
- 3BdpSGhAQpfSQJvAZSmYW9e4dq9WK1vJzr